New release from Dark_Alex, heres the release info:
UPDATE: now there is support for direct 2.71 (no flash emulation).
However, you cannot have emulation of 2.71 and direct flash access of 2.71 at the same time (read the readme for details). The emulation of the other firmwares is not affected.
Port of devhook (by Booster) launcher to 2.71 by Dark_AleX.
Only the launcher needed to be ported, since the core prx (devhook.prx) loads fine in hen revision B.
The included version of devhook is 0.45, since 0.46 seems to have problems in emulating 1.50 (this also happens in 1.50)
If you want to use 0.46, you can overwrite the files in the dh folder.
There is no currently firmware installer, so you'll have to get the files for firmwares "magically" :P
Note: i've hacked msreboot.bin in this version to have support of direct flash in 2.71. However you cannot have direct flash 2.71 and 2.71 emulation at the same time (the emulation of the rest of firmwares is not affected by this).
If for some reason you prefer emulate 2.71 in your 2.71 instead of the direct flash thing, just go to the folder dh/kd in the root, and rename msreboot.bin to something else, and msreboot_original.bin to msreboot.bin
Todo:
- Port the installer to 2.71
Instructions
- You need Homebrew Enabler for 2.71 revision B (minimum) to run this port.
- Get the files to emulate firmwares yourself.
- Run the pbp with the title "Devhook 0.4X launcher for 2.71". The 1.50 launcher is also included because in the emulated 1.50 you can launch it.
Note: only 1.50 and 2.71 have been tested.
When going from firmware 2.71 to 1.50, you will get the error "Couldn't start game". Don't worry, this is normal and it is done in purpose as a current temporal solution for reboot.bin parameters being differents in both firmwares.

this is devhook ported by DAX to work on 2.71 via HEN, in laymans terms, you can emulate 1.5 thus you are able to run things like irshell and other such kernal mode homebrew on 2.71
from what else i can gather yo can also reboot into 2.71 possibly allowing you to load extra prx's like regular devhook on 1.5 allows you to (cwcheat being an example)
